2nd College Football Player Describes Extended Complications from Covid

Houston Cougars lineman Sedrick Williams says he's experienced "complications with my heart" after battling COVID back in July ... and now he's opting out of the 2020 season.

The 6'3", 302-pound defensive lineman -- a junior transfer from Kilgore College -- tested positive for COVID in early July and spent 14 days in quarantine.

But, Williams says he didn't make a full recovery.

"As a result of the virus I’ve had complications with my heart and I really don’t know the outcome or what’s in store for me in the future," Williams said on Facebook.
